‘Do ya think I’m Stewart?’: Moment music fans swarm mullet-sporting reveller in Marbella after mistaking him for British icon Sir Rod

Music fans got very excited this week after believing they had bumped into a British icon in Marbella.

‘Rod Stewart in Puerto Banus!’, read one excited Instagram post on Tuesday, alongside a clip of a mullet-sporting reveller dancing the night away.

The man was filmed being swarmed by people in the popular Babilonias bar.

The post was filled with comments gushing over Sir Rod’s alleged presence – with some not realising it was in fact just a look-a-like of the Do Ya Think I’m Sexy singer.

The real star is in fact thousands of kilometres away in Poland.

The grandfather-of-four is in the eastern European country as part of his One Last Time tour.

Plenty of commenters were not convinced, however, particularly the Brits.

One wrote: ‘More like Bob Stuart!’, while another said, ‘I can’t believe people actually think this is Rod Stewart.’
